/*
|
||||
* The sub-process API makes it possible to run background sub-processes
|
||||
* for the entire lifetime of a Git invocation. If Git needs to communicate
|
||||
* with an external process multiple times, then this can reduces the process
|
||||
* invocation overhead. Git and the sub-process communicate through stdin and
|
||||
* stdout.
|
||||
*
|
||||
* The sub-processes are kept in a hashmap by command name and looked up
|
||||
* via the subprocess_find_entry function. If an existing instance can not
|
||||
* be found then a new process should be created and started. When the
|
||||
* parent git command terminates, all sub-processes are also terminated.
|
||||
*
|
||||
* This API is based on the run-command API.
|
||||
*/

/*
|
||||
* Perform the version and capability negotiation as described in the
|
||||
* "Handshake" section of long-running-process-protocol.txt using the
|
||||
* given requested versions and capabilities. The "versions" and "capabilities"
|
||||
* parameters are arrays terminated by a 0 or blank struct.
|
||||
*
|
||||
* This function is typically called when a subprocess is started (as part of
|
||||
* the "startfn" passed to subprocess_start).
|
||||
*/
|
||||
int subprocess_handshake(struct subprocess_entry *entry,
|
||||
const char *welcome_prefix,
|
||||
int *versions,
|
||||
int *chosen_version,
|
||||
struct subprocess_capability *capabilities,
|
||||
unsigned int *supported_capabilities);
